Ferrero is launching boxed dark chocolates alongside a GBP5.5m (US$9.9m) marketing campaign in time for Christmas in the UK.
Ferrero Rondnoir is a praline and dark chocolate offering from the premium confectioner and will be launched alongside a TV and press advertising campaign including the sponsorship of the Channel Four series Desperate Housewives from late October.
Craig Barker, Ferrero UK sales director, said: “We have over the years developed Ferrero Rocher into the UK’s number one gifting boxed chocolate and are now turning our know-how to the growing dark chocolate category.
“Rondnoir has proved extremely popular in taste tests with post-trial propensity to purchase increasing by 54% and believe it will help broaden the appeal of dark chocolate.”
Ferrero Rondnoir is available in all major UK grocery retailers with an RRP of GBP1.25 (US$2.26) for four pieces, GBP3.29 for 12 pieces and GBP5.99 for 24 pieces.
